Global Media Insights on the Strategic Importance of the Middle Corridor

Recent reports from international news sources have increasingly emphasized the strategic importance of the Middle Corridor—a vital trade passage connecting Europe with Asia. This route traverses countries such as Kazakhstan, Azerbaijan, and Turkey and is viewed as a viable choice to traditional pathways affected by geopolitical tensions. Key advantages highlighted by foreign media include:

  • Improved Connectivity: The Middle Corridor provides shorter transit times along with lower costs for goods moving between continents.
  • Energy Stability: It circumvents areas known for instability, ensuring more dependable energy supplies to Europe.
  • Economic Advancement: Nations along this corridor stand to gain considerably from infrastructure investments that stimulate local economies through increased trade.

Additionally, foreign publications have pointed out how this corridor promotes regional collaboration. With Central Asia emerging as an essential player in global trade dynamics, there are rising expectations for enhanced political and economic relationships among countries within this corridor. Effects of Neo Nomad Visa on Kazakhstan’s Economy & Tourism

The introduction of the Neo Nomad Visa has emerged as a transformative initiative within Kazakhstan’s economic framework by opening new pathways for foreign professionals seeking flexible work arrangements. This program aligns seamlessly with broader national strategies aimed at attracting talent while fostering innovation across various sectors. By inviting skilled workers to temporarily reside in Kazakhstan, it creates avenues for knowledge transfer while enhancing local workforce capabilities—nurturing an entrepreneurial spirit throughout society.
